Late 19th Century Russel & Jones Wall Clock with Seth Thomas Face

Item Details

A late 19th century Russel & Jones The Belle wall clock with a Seth Thomas face. The clock is a parlor style wall clock with a mahogany finish on select hardwood and a gingerbread design. The clock features a curved bonnet with orb accents and decorative carved wood side panels with a glass front door that displays a reverse painted gilded still life design. Other features of the clock include a white metal Seth Thomas face with black Roman numerals and hands, two brass key arbors and the face is surrounded by a brass bezel. The clock has a brass pendulum, an 8-day time and strike movement and a decoratively carved wood skirt with a hook for hanging on the verso. The clock case is labeled ‘Russel & Johnson’ on the verso and the face is labeled ‘Seth Thomas’.
